When me and my mom went shopping last week, we went to a store called Fuzziwigs that had all kinds of retro candy. They had Mallow Cups, Skor, Charleston Chew, candy cigarettes, Zagnut, Now and Laters, Toffifay, Bun, and just about anything else they used to have when I was a kid.
